Can I trial-operate and accept the lab before delivery?
Yes. After piping, electrical and other systems are connected in our factory, the lab can be trial-operated and accepted by you before it ships — reducing on-site risk and surprises.
Can you integrate lab equipment, fume hoods, process gases and power?
Yes. Each module can integrate temperature, humidity and sterile-environment systems plus your own equipment — pharmaceutical pipelines, process gases, power supply, fume hoods and laboratory furniture — ready for operation.
Is the modular lab reusable and relocatable?
Yes. If the project relocates, the modular lab can be dismantled and transported to a new site and reassembled — saving cost and avoiding demolition waste.

Overview: Prefabricated laboratory is a ready-to-deploy research space with pre-engineered structural and utility systems. Its modular design combines factory-built panels (e.g., PIR, rock wool) and pre-installed electrical/plumbing, enabling rapid on-site assembly. Classified by function (e.g., chemistry, biology), it features climate control, ventilation, and safety systems to support lab operations in pharmaceuticals, education, or industry, reducing construction time and minimizing onsite disruption.
Overview: Modular clean room is a prefabricated, scalable enclosure system designed to create controlled environments for contamination-sensitive industries. It features standardized structural frames and specialized panels (e.g., PIR, rock wool) with integrated HVAC and filtration. Classified into hardwall, softwall, and clean booth types, it controls air quality, temperature, and humidity, ensuring compliance with ISO 14644 standards while reducing installation time and cost.
Overview: Folding laboratory is a portable, collapsible research enclosure with a lightweight frame and foldable panels. Designed for rapid setup/teardown, it integrates essential lab functions (ventilation, power, workstations) in a compact, transportable form. Suited for field studies, emergency response, or temporary projects, it enables quick access to controlled lab environments while minimizing storage and logistics costs.
Overview: Container laboratory repurposes shipping containers into self-contained, mobile research units. Equipped with lab-grade surfaces, HVAC, and utilities, it offers flexibility for temporary or remote projects. Available in 20/40ft sizes, it supports on-site testing (e.g., environmental, medical) with rapid deployment, scalability, and compliance with basic lab safety standards, ideal for fieldwork, disaster response, or short-term R&D initiatives.

Overview: Magnesium Oxide Rock Wool cleanroom panel is a composite building material that combines a magnesium oxide (MgO) board surface with a rock wool insulation core. This design integrates the structural stability and fire resistance of MgO with the excellent thermal and acoustic insulation properties of rock wool, making it a highly specialized solution for controlled environments.
Overview: Clean room HPL door consists of a door panel made of HPL sandwich panels and an aluminum frame. Because HPL board has the characteristics of corrosion resistance, impact resistance, high temperature resistance and low temperature resistance, it is mainly used in pharmaceutical industry factories and chemical industry factories.
Overview: Clean laminar flow hood provides a sterile, unidirectional airflow workspace to prevent contamination of samples or products. Available in vertical and horizontal airflow configurations, it ensures ISO Class 5 (or higher) air cleanliness, protects personnel and processes, and supports critical operations in pharmaceuticals, electronics, and microbiology laboratories.
Overview: PIR cleanroom panel utilizes polyisocyanurate foam cores with sealed metal skins. Its closed-cell structure delivers superior thermal insulation (λ≈0.022 W/m·K) and improved fire resistance (up to Class 0/B-s1,d0). The seamless surface ensures particle-free cleanliness, supporting contamination control. While offering better fire performance than standard PU panels, it carries similar weight and cost considerations, balancing energy efficiency with enhanced safety for regulated cleanroom environments.
Overview: EPS cleanroom panel features expanded polystyrene foam cores with metal or composite skins. The lightweight EPS core provides good thermal insulation (λ≈0.035 W/m·K) at low cost, while the smooth surface maintains cleanliness. However, its limited fire rating and lower structural strength restrict its use to less critical cleanroom areas, offering a cost-effective solution for general industrial or packaging cleanrooms where strict fire codes are not mandated.
Overview: Laboratory Stainless Steel Tables With Sink integrate stainless steel work surfaces with built-in sinks for wet laboratory operations. Available in single or double basin designs with epoxy or phenolic resin tops, they provide chemical resistance, easy decontamination, and ergonomic utility access. Widely used in life sciences, clinical, and educational labs, they support hygiene, durability, and efficient workflow in liquid handling and preparation tasks.
Overview: Clean room false ceiling system consists of suspended modular panels that create a seamless, cleanable overhead surface. It integrates with HVAC, lighting, and filtration systems to maintain ISO-classified air quality, while concealing services and reducing particle accumulation. Widely used in pharmaceuticals, electronics, and healthcare, it supports easy maintenance and flexible layout adjustments in controlled environments.
